Strengths: Easy to get on and offWeaknesses: Security. My bike got ripped off using it. The bracket is/was also very weak. The lock would always fall when I went over bumpsBottom Line: Had to park two bikes in downtown San Franicsco. One I locked with the Master Lock Street Cuffs. The other with this Specialized product. In the morning the bike with the Rapper was gone. I don't recommend this lock.

Strengths: Looks, weight, strength (I hope!)Weaknesses: Outer covering on cable (thin plastic mesh) looks as though it won't last very long.Bottom Line: I bought this lock as a replacement for my Citadel U-lock. The flexibility of the cable lock means that it is a lot more versatile and doesn't damage my frame. It is also lighter. Apart from the plastic mesh outer covering to the lock, it seems well made and looks as though it will provide adequate security. The lock also comes with a nice key ring that incorporates a LED light for locating the lock in the dark!
